Call of Duty Modern Warfare, Assassin’s Creed Black Flag now backwards compatible

Three big name Xbox 360 games — Call of Duty Modern Warfare, Assassin’s Creed IV Black Flag and Divinity II The Dragon Knight Saga — are now backwards compatible on Xbox One.

Call of Duty: Modern Warfare was added to the backwards compatible program late last week, while Assassin’s Creed IV: Black Flag and Divinity II were added just today.

Those with digital copies of the above titles can head to the Xbox One’s My Games & Apps section to download its Xbox One equivalent, while those with physical discs need only insert them into their Xbox One to begin the download process.
